A 21-year-old man, Eitan Bondi, has been detained following a shooting incident in Rome during the city’s Liberation Day celebrations on April 25. The incident, which involved the use of an airsoft pistol, has sparked significant tension between the city’s Jewish community and the National Association of Italian Partisans (ANPI).

According to reports from ANSA, Bondi was arrested on April 29, 2026, and is currently facing charges of attempted homicide. The victims of the shooting, a 62-year-old female psychologist from Aprilia and a 66-year-old man, are both members of the ANPI and the Sinistra Italiana party. While both victims were struck, officials stated they were not seriously injured.

The shooting occurred in via Ostiense, where Bondi reportedly stopped his scooter, produced an air pistol, and fired at the victims. Following his arrest, Bondi claimed to belong to the Jewish Brigade, a reference that has added a layer of political and historical complexity to the legal proceedings.

Legal Proceedings and the Defense Strategy

The defense for Eitan Bondi is reportedly focusing on the nature of the act and the suspect’s state of mind. While the specific phrase regarding an irrational act is being leveraged by the defense to frame the incident, the legal system is weighing the severity of the charges given the use of an airsoft weapon versus the intent to cause harm.

The investigation has revealed that Bondi, an architecture student and real estate agent with a documented passion for weapons, had been under the surveillance of the Digos (the Italian security police) for approximately two years prior to the incident, according to reporting by la Repubblica. During searches of his residence, authorities likewise seized several knives.

Community Response and Social Tension

The incident has caused a rift between different civic organizations in Rome. The Jewish community in Rome has issued a statement condemning the shooting, describing the event as antidemocratic violence. This condemnation serves to distance the community from the actions of the individual, particularly given Bondi’s claims regarding the Jewish Brigade.

The National Association of Italian Partisans (ANPI) has expressed concern over the attack, as the Liberation Day march is a symbolic event commemorating the complete of fascism and Nazi occupation in Italy. The targeting of partisan members during this specific celebration has been viewed by some as a targeted provocation.

What Happens Next

The investigation remains active as the prosecutor’s office evaluates the evidence collected by the Digos and the statements provided by the victims. The core of the upcoming legal battle will likely center on whether the use of a non-lethal airsoft gun mitigates the charge of attempted homicide or if the intent to strike the victims at chest height justifies the severe charge.
